People and wild animals.
Yes, people and wild animals can live in peace,
If humans respect boundaries,
Respect the homes of animals,
Refuse to encroach on game parks,
Say no to deforestation,
And stop poaching.
Yes, wild animals are valuable like domestic animals,
They are magnets for tourism,
Tourists from all over the world,
Troop to Kenya to see our wildlife,
And the more tourists visit our national parks,
The richer our country becomes.
Yes, people and wild animals can live in peace,
Because all lives matter,
Mother leopard's smile,
Is just as beautiful,
As Mama Lengewa's smile.
Now my friend,
Why would you want,
To kill wild animals,
And destroy game parks?
